Judith Landing Recreation Area

B.L.M. CAMPGROUND, RECREATION AREA | Fort Benton

The Judith Landing Campground is the half way point along the Wild and Scenic Missouri River. The campground is located in a grassy shaded cottonwood grove. Judith Landing is a common take-out point for many boaters coming through the White Cliffs section of the river. Host is available on site.

  • Judith Landing Recreation Area is located along Montana Highway 236 between Winifred and Big Sandy, Montana where the PN Bridge crosses the Missouri River. It is 26 miles northwest of Winifred and 44 miles southeast of Big Sandy on Montana Highway 236.
